Connect with the university's support services and employee resources to help you thrive both professionally and personally.

  • Contact the UB Tech Squad and Help Center for technology issues.
    8/17/26
    Request support by submitting a ticket. Unit support staff respond to tickets, with escalation to UBIT when needed.
  • Explore Wellness and Work/Life Balance programs.
    8/17/26
    Offers group fitness classes, dedicated work-life coaching, health promotion programs, and virtual lifestyle workshops.
  • Review faculty support offered by Equity, Diversity and Inclusion (EDI).
    8/17/26
    Assists employees with securing accommodations, promoting equal opportunity, and combating discrimination or harassment.
  • Take advantage of the Employee Assistance Program (EAP).
    8/17/26
    Provides free, voluntary, and confidential counseling, stress management, crisis intervention, and conflict resolution for personal or professional issues.
  • Contact Employee Relations (ER) with workplace concerns.
    8/17/26
    Provides workplace consultation, grievance navigation, and strict compliance reporting for domestic or workplace violence.
